Caregiver Training Duration in Nepal (2025)
The duration of caregiver training in Nepal varies depending on the curriculum and level of certification offered by the institution.
At Florence International Home Care and Training Center, the Certificate in Aged Care (Level III) program is carefully designed to meet both local and international care standards.
Course Duration: 3 months
Class Schedule: 6 days a week (theory and practical sessions)
The course includes:
-
Theoretical training covering healthcare fundamentals, elderly care, hygiene, communication, and patient support.
-
Practical sessions focused on bed making, hygiene care, vital signs, feeding, mobility assistance, and other hands-on caregiving techniques.
-
On-the-job clinical placement, giving students real-world exposure in hospitals, old age homes, and rehabilitation centers.
This structured format ensures students gain not only the technical knowledge but also the confidence, compassion, and practical skills required to excel as professional caregivers both in Nepal and abroad.
Caregiver Training Fees in Nepal (2025)
The caregiver training course fee in Nepal typically depends on the institution, facilities provided, and the certification level.
At Florence International Home Care and Training Center, we believe in making quality training affordable to everyone.
Average Course Fee: NPR 35,000 – NPR 60,000
Includes: Training materials, practical lab sessions, clinical placement, and certification.

Caregiver Training Eligibility in Nepal (2025)
Caregiving is a profession built on empathy and service. Anyone with a passion for helping others can pursue caregiver training in Nepal.
Basic Eligibility Criteria:
-
Education: Minimum Grade 8, SEE (Class 10), or +2 level completed.
-
Age: Must be 18 years or above.
-
Language Skills: Basic understanding of Nepali and English.
-
Personal Qualities: Compassion, patience, good communication, and a genuine desire to care for others.
No prior medical or nursing background is required. The course is designed for beginners who wish to develop a new professional skill set and build a secure career in the care sector.
